Patients with inherited retinal diseases have traditionally received a clinical diagnosis which only provided a rough guide to the cause of their vision loss. Genetic testing is now standard of care for patients with IRD. A genetic diagnosis can guide treatment decisions and determine eligibility for gene-based therapies, clinical trials, registers and natural history studies.

This learning module provides an introduction to IRD before discussing the genetic diagnosis of IRDs and management of patients with IRD after a genetic diagnosis. The additional clinical audit will ask healthcare providers to reflect on the rates of genetic diagnosis among their own patients diagnosed with an IRD.

This activity will ensure healthcare providers practice are aligned with current standard of care and encourage them to offer a genetic diagnosis to any of their IRD patients who have not received one.
